What makes a resume template ATS-friendly in 2026 A strong ATS compliant resume layout does three things well: it uses standard section headings, keeps content in a single readable column, and avoids design elements that confuse parsers. That means no text boxes for core content, no icons in place of labels, and no tables for your work history. A simple resume template ATS systems can read is usually better than a flashy design that hides key details. The format should let software identify your name, contact info, job titles, employers, dates, and skills without guessing. Example: use `Experience`, `Education`, and `Skills` as headings, not labels like `Where I’ve Been` or `What I Bring`. Creative wording looks clever on a portfolio site, but it costs clarity on a resume. ## 2. Best free ATS resume templates for Word If you want maximum control over spacing and file export, an ATS resume template Word file is usually the safest choice. Word also makes it easier to keep dates aligned, adjust margins, and save as a clean PDF when needed. The best free options are: - A chronological one-column layout with bold job titles and plain section dividers - A one page ATS resume template with summary, experience, skills, and education - A modern ATS resume template that uses subtle lines and typography, but no sidebars A good default is a reverse-chronological layout with your most recent role first. Example: list `Marketing Manager | BrightPath Media | 2023–2026`, then 3-5 bullets focused on measurable work, not task lists. ## 3. Best free ATS resume templates for Google Docs An ATS resume template Google Docs version is useful if you want fast editing, cloud access, and easy sharing. It’s a strong option for students, career changers, and anyone applying from multiple devices. The best Google Docs templates for ATS are the ones that stay restrained: one column, standard fonts, clear headings, and no decorative graphics. Docs can handle a simple resume template ATS format well, but it becomes risky when users start adding columns, custom shapes, or copied content from Canva-like editors. Example: choose a plain template with left-aligned headings and body text in Arial, Calibri, or Georgia. Keep your contact line as text, such as `Name | City, ST | Email | Phone | LinkedIn`, instead of inserting a header graphic. Choose Google Docs if convenience matters most. That’s the practical rule. Word is better when you want a stable ATS resume template Word file that exports predictably and gives tighter control over spacing. Google Docs is better when you need to edit quickly, collaborate, or access your resume anywhere. For most job seekers, Word wins for final submission. Docs wins for drafting. Many people do both: write in Docs, then finalize in Word or export to PDF after checking alignment. Example: if your bullets wrap awkwardly in Docs and push your resume to a second page, move the same content into Word and tighten spacing there. The best resume template for recruiters is often the one that keeps your achievements readable without forcing visual tricks. ## 5.
